How Do You Make Homemade Beer Brats?
Bratwurst is generally heralded as a difficult food to make from scratch. With the array of fine and gourmet brands of brats sold in major supermarkets, the art of making them is dwindling. Making bratwurst from scratch can be a really rewarding experience. It allows you control the amount of spice and the kinds of flavors you mix with the meat, which can lead to a more satisfying result. There are many directions in which you can take a basic bratwurst recipe. Adding a beer bath creates what is traditionally called a “beer brat” and is a common take on the classic brat. Step 1 Choose your meats. Brats can be made from pork, veal, chicken, turkey or beef, but are traditionally made with a combination of pork and veal. For this recipe, you will need two pounds. Step 2 Prepare your meats. Cut your meats into small cubes and place them in the meat grinder. If you do not have a meat grinder, buy ground meat or ask the butcher to grind your pieces.
